What's at Stake
This final group stage fixture at the Estadio Monumental carries immense weight for the knockout phase seeding. River Plate must secure a victory to clinch the top spot in the group, ensuring a theoretically easier draw and home-field advantage in the second leg of the Round of 16, while São Paulo aims to frustrate the hosts and maintain their own momentum heading into the business end of the tournament.
Head-to-Head
Matches between these two South American giants are historically tight and physically demanding. In their most recent continental encounters, both sides have traded home victories, with River Plate often relying on their high-pressing intensity in Buenos Aires and São Paulo utilizing a disciplined defensive structure. Current momentum suggests a tactical stalemate, as both teams have shown defensive resilience throughout the current group stage campaign.
